The Importance of Asexual Representation

Asexual representation in the media is important for several reasons. Firstly, it helps to raise awareness and educate people about asexuality. Many people are unaware of what asexuality is and may have misconceptions about it. By including asexual characters in TV shows, it can help to break down these misconceptions and foster a better understanding of asexuality.

Additionally, asexual representation in the media can provide validation and visibility for asexual individuals. Seeing characters on screen who share their sexual orientation can help asexual individuals feel seen and heard. It can also help to combat feelings of isolation and alienation that asexual individuals may experience in a society that often prioritizes romantic and sexual relationships.

The Introduction of an Asexual Character in a TV Show

Recently, I watched a TV show that introduced an asexual character. I was initially excited to see asexual representation on screen, but as the storyline unfolded, I couldn't help but feel disappointed. The character's asexuality was portrayed in a way that perpetuated harmful stereotypes and misconceptions. They were depicted as cold, emotionless, and unable to form meaningful connections with others. This portrayal did a disservice to asexual individuals and only served to reinforce negative stereotypes.

Moving Forward and Creating Better Representation

While the introduction of an asexual character in the TV show was a step in the right direction, it also highlighted the need for better, more accurate representation of asexuality in the media. As writers, producers, and creators, it is important to do thorough research and consult with asexual individuals to ensure that their experiences and identities are accurately represented on screen.

Furthermore, it is essential to challenge and break down harmful stereotypes and misconceptions about asexuality. Asexual characters should be portrayed as complex, multifaceted individuals who are capable of forming deep, meaningful connections with others. By doing so, we can help to create a more inclusive and representative media landscape for all sexual orientations.
